Course content
|
Seminar Preparation of the block semester practice (provision and scheduling of clinical sites, updating of requirements for smooth running of the block semester practice and its reflection 2, checking of OSH training up to date for the academic year). Professional practice Provision of nursing care in the structure of mainly care for clients with chronic, compensated and long-term illness (follow-up care, long-term care) in a health care facility, according to the schedule of contractual workplaces (200 h). Focus of the block semester practice (list of specific nursing activities - see logbook): Provision of nursing care to acquire proficiency in individual nursing procedures in a non-acute care setting (opportunity to practice and refine procedures that can be built upon in acute care). Accessing and participating in medical record keeping. Communication and collaboration of the healthcare team, sharing information. Practical delivery of basic nursing care through the nursing process for self- and non- self-care patients, taking into account their needs, age and ethical principles. Practical training in self-sufficiency. Verticalization of patients. Nutrition of patients. Administration of medicines and other medicinal products. Collection of biological material, etc. Positioning of bedridden patients, prevention of immobilization syndrome, principles of rehabilitation treatment. Monitoring care with respect to geriatric frailty of patients/clients in non-acute care. Effective communication with the patient/client and their relatives. Nursing process in all its phases, assessment of the patient/client by the nurse, monitoring of objective symptoms and recording of subjective symptoms of the patient/client. Participation in rounding (medical, nursing), assisting and relaying information within the team. Reflection Analysis of the environment of block semester practice 2, identification of possible problem situations. Analysis of collaboration in a multidisciplinary team, interpersonal relationships, mentor/trainer guidance. Analysis of practice diary/practice guide entries (completion of activities, completion of assignments).
